Grizzly Broadband to bring fiber-optic internet to Montana’s Bitterroot Valley
January 7, 2023 /
A local internet company says funding from the ConnectMT grant program will help fulfill the company’s mission.
Grizzly Broadband started in 2017, and Ravalli Electric Cooperative bought the company in 2021, but the goal stayed the same — “fiber to everyone.”
Grizzly Broadband started the process in April 2022, applying for grants for six areas from the ConnectMT grant program. The program is funded by with $266 million the American Rescue Plan ACT.
